Transaction 5186461c9859d2f0a6556b2686f4a5552d61263e97ebf43576dd40b21c92037c

1 Input
2 Outputs
  • 5186461c9859d2f0a6556b2686f4a5552d61263e97ebf43576dd40b21c92037c:0
  • value  5829569
    address  3LLPHrsTEVUHQjb2LMRBTi3LMqYDvGUYGa
  • 5186461c9859d2f0a6556b2686f4a5552d61263e97ebf43576dd40b21c92037c:1
  • value  120306
    address  3LYo8qLM5FLCJiXxrttbjvhwGqgtfxgEHk